Find a Lawyer in MexicaliAbout Patent Law in Mexicali, Mexico
Patent law in Mexicali, Mexico governs the protection of new inventions and innovations. A patent gives the inventor exclusive rights to their invention for a certain period, allowing them to control who can use, make, or sell the invention. It is essential to understand the legal requirements and processes involved in obtaining a patent to protect your intellectual property.

Local Laws Overview
In Mexicali, Mexico, patents are regulated by the Mexican Institute of Industrial Property (IMPI). Local laws follow the international standards set out in the Patent Cooperation Treaty (PCT) and the Agreement on Trade-Related Aspects of Intellectual Property Rights (TRIPS). It is essential to comply with these laws to secure and enforce your patent rights effectively.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. What is a patent?
A patent is a legal document that grants the inventor exclusive rights to their invention, preventing others from using, making, or selling the invention without permission.
2. How do I apply for a patent in Mexicali, Mexico?
To apply for a patent in Mexicali, Mexico, you must submit a patent application to the Mexican Institute of Industrial Property (IMPI) and meet the legal requirements for patentability.
3. What are the criteria for patentability in Mexicali, Mexico?
In Mexicali, Mexico, an invention must be new, involve an inventive step, and be capable of industrial application to be granted a patent.
4. How long does a patent last in Mexicali, Mexico?
A patent in Mexicali, Mexico typically lasts for 20 years from the date of filing the patent application, subject to annual maintenance fees.
5. Can I enforce my patent rights in Mexicali, Mexico?
Yes, patent holders can enforce their rights through civil litigation or administrative procedures to prevent infringement and seek damages for unauthorized use of their patented invention.
6. What is the process for challenging a patent in Mexicali, Mexico?
To challenge a patent in Mexicali, Mexico, you must file a cancellation action with the Mexican Institute of Industrial Property (IMPI) based on specific legal grounds for invalidity.
7. Can I file for an international patent in Mexicali, Mexico?
Yes, you can file an international patent application under the Patent Cooperation Treaty (PCT) in Mexicali, Mexico to seek patent protection in multiple countries.
8. How can a lawyer help me with my patent application?
A lawyer specializing in patent law can assist you with drafting and filing a patent application, conducting a patent search, responding to office actions, and navigating the complex legal requirements of patent law.
9. What are the costs involved in obtaining a patent in Mexicali, Mexico?
The costs of obtaining a patent in Mexicali, Mexico vary depending on the complexity of the invention, the type of patent application, and legal fees associated with the services of a patent lawyer.
10. How can I protect my invention without a patent in Mexicali, Mexico?
While a patent provides the most robust protection for your invention, you can also consider other forms of intellectual property protection, such as trade secrets, trademarks, or copyrights, to safeguard your innovation.
